Football Recap: Richland Rams vs. Bellwood-Antis Blue Devils
Two teams were on the hunt for playoff glory, but only Richland walked away with it. They blew past the Bellwood-Antis Blue Devils 35-13 on Friday. The result was nothing new for the Rams, who have now won eight matchups by 22 points or more so far this season.
Richland found their leader in sophomore Jacob Regan, who threw for 205 yards and three TDs on only 18 passes, and also punched in one score on the ground. Arnold Mugerwa was Regan's top target, picking up 68 receiving yards and a pair of touchdowns.
Alex McCartney and Chase Plummer certainly did their best on Friday to avoid the loss. McCartney rushed for 100 yards and one score, while Plummer rushed for 76 yards. McCartney didn't just play on offense: he also picked up a sack and made three total tackles.

The win was the eighth in a row for Richland, bringing their record up to 11-1. Those victories came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 39.6 points over those games. As for Bellwood-Antis, with the loss, they broke their four-game winning streak and moved their record to 7-5.
Richland did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 14-7 win against Bishop McCort on the 15th. Bellwood-Antis does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
